Why tile gets crusty in the first place
Water attempts to balance itself. When pH, alkalinity, calcium hardness, and temperature swing out of a snug number, scale varieties. In warm, sunlit water that evaporates quick, dissolved calcium pairs with carbonate and drops out of resolution into a chalky, tenacious crust at the hottest, driest surface it will possibly in finding. That is your waterline tile. High complete alkalinity and chronically excessive pH pace it up. So does a calcium point above about four hundred ppm in scorching climates, or aggressive aeration from spillways and raised spas.
Saltwater swimming pools, inspite of the identify, do now not make extra scale by using default. They do, even though, have salt cells that improve pH contained in the cellular as they generate chlorine. That nearby pH improve means scale can model faster close to the returns and on tile alongside spillways where the water splashes and dries. If your autofill brings in difficult municipal water, the cycle repeats as the level drops, fills, and evaporates.
The different wrongdoer is scum. Sunscreens, frame oils, and airborne organics stick with tile at the waterline and accumulate dirt. This movie is also invisible as a thin smear or apparent as a greasy stripe that laughs at a pool brush. Add a bit algae, and it goes inexperienced.
One side case I see ordinarilly is efflorescence, white fluffy crystals pushing as a result of from at the back of the tile. That is moisture in the wall dragging soluble salts to the surface. Unlike surface scale, it comes from the bottom, so acid on the face simply offers aid, no longer a medication. Improving waterproofing and sealing the grout line helps, however it's far a distinct venture than general tile cleaning.
Read the hoop earlier than you assault it
If possible tell what the deposit is, you'll be able to want the least abrasive, fastest trail. A plain try allows. Rub the spot along with your finger. If it feels gritty and powdery, possible calcium scale. If it smears and leaves a tan streak, it's far oils and scum. Drip a little bit of diluted white vinegar on a chalky patch. Gentle fizzing factors to calcium carbonate. No reaction could mean silicate scale, that is more difficult, or it can be plastic residue that wishes a solvent-situated tile cleaner, no longer acid.
Look at the color too. Bright white that chips lower than a fingernail, most often scale. Yellow or brown halo near fill strains may well be iron staining. Green and slimy, algae is in play, and you desire to sanitize first or you can still polish a living dilemma.
Glass tile merits its possess sentence. Avoid metal brushes and pumice on glass. They scratch. Stick with plastic scrapers, nylon pads, and gentle acids. Porcelain and glazed ceramics can control more abrasion. Natural stone is a exceptional world utterly, as acid can etch it in seconds. If you may have travertine or limestone on the waterline, use impartial cleaners and take into account a authentic sealing and, if needed, soda blasting with very soft media.

Tools and resources that surely work
You do now not want a closet full of equipment, yet just a few suitable resources make a big distinction. I maintain a committed caddy for tiles given that move-contaminating bathing room cleaners right into a pool hardly ends properly.
A pumice stone is the vintage standby for ceramic tile. Use it moist, normally, and be sufferer. It is striking on calcium carbonate and can now not scratch glaze while used with water. On glass, change pumice for a white nylon scrub pad or a plastic razor blade. A melamine foam sponge allows on scum, however it abrades, so attempt a small patch first.
For scale that laughs at scrubbing, a mild acid does the heavy lifting. Sulfamic acid crystals dissolve in warm water to make a controlled, slower acid that adheres effectively to vertical tile. Muriatic acid, diluted to a conservative 10 parts water to one component acid, bites rapid. Always add acid to water, not ever any other method round, and wear eye security and gloves. I elevate baking soda to neutralize drips on the deck and a dedicated squeeze bottle with a small tip to goal crusts with no soaking the grout.
Tile cleansing gels designed for pools combine surfactants and vulnerable acids. They are extensive on combined deposits, specially alongside spillways wherein foam from soaps is usually an drawback. Avoid anything with hydrofluoric acid. It etches glass and is damaging to handle.
On the mechanical edge, a pole-hooked up tile brush permits you to paintings from the deck. For cussed bands simply lower than the waterline, a weighted vinyl vacuum head should be driven sideways as a crude scraper. For raised walls and water positive factors, a brief-handled scrub pad presents you better keep an eye on to retain run-off out of planters or decking.
When years of forget stack up, blasting is the official fix. Bead blasting with glass media, or soda blasting with sodium bicarbonate, strips scale directly with minimal wreck when achieved by means of a trained tech. It is messy, and the pool will desire a vacuum and filter smooth after, but it restores a crisp side in a method hand gear will not. I almost always suggest it while the dimensions lip is thick satisfactory to capture a fingernail all the manner round, or while silicate scale is current, which acids barely touch.
Light, reasonable, or heavy: in shape the method
For pale film and early scale, chemistry light and elbow grease win. I like to cut back the waterline in order that the exact 1/2 inch of tile is dry. Spray or wipe a vinegar resolution or a diluted sulfamic resolution on small sections, work in circles with a nylon pad for 10 to 20 seconds, then rinse with pool water. The secret is to store the cleaner from drying in the sunlight. Shade or work within the morning if you will.
Moderate scale, the sort that leaves a white line you might consider however now not fantastically seize, requires a pumice stone on glazed tile. Keep everything moist. Let the stone make a paste as you figure, and do short, overlapping strokes. You will see a noticeable exchange after 3 or 4 passes. Rinse, then feel. If it still catches your fingertip, do a 2nd round with a a bit superior acid gel to select out the pores.
Heavy deposits, specifically in corners and round raised spillways, are quality tackled by sections. I plan on varied brief classes as opposed to a marathon. First, knock off the right ridges with pumice or a plastic scraper. Then paint on a ten:1 water to muriatic acid solution by using a squeeze bottle with a sponge head, protecting the stream tight to the tile to preclude grout. Let it sit for 30 to 60 seconds, scrub, and rinse. Neutralize any drips at the deck at the moment with baking soda. If the tile is glass or the grout is marginal, I transfer to sulfamic or a business gel that clings and runs much less.
If you ever see fizzling and brown streaking that spreads, pause. That is likely metal staining, now not scale. A brief look at various with overwhelmed nutrition C drugs held to the spot for a minute will brighten an iron stain. That demands a different remedy plan utilising ascorbic acid and sequestrants, not mighty mineral acids.
Safety that keeps the shine exciting, now not frantic
Acid is powerful, however it does not forgive rushed coping with. Add acid to water, not at all pour water into acid. Work upwind. Wear protection glasses, not just shades. Keep your bottle labels transparent so a helper does now not snatch acid after they supposed to snatch tile soap. Never combine acids with chlorine or shock. The fumes are harmful. If you're cleansing on a day you propose a surprise healing later, leave an hour or greater of run time among projects and save chemical substances apart.
For muriatic acid, I opt for the low fume formulations for close-up tile work. They nevertheless demand admire. A cheap pump sprayer is a unhealthy theory for acids. The mist goes anywhere and lands for your lungs. Use squeeze bottles or brush-on gels that permit you to area product the place you need it.
When you are accomplished, rinse the tile and the deck very well. If you worked over the pool, run the pump and clear out and plan a clear out cleansing inside of a day or two. Acid that dissolves calcium finally ends up in the water as dissolved minerals. Your chemistry will shift quite, ceaselessly by a nudge down in alkalinity. Test and regulate.
Keep it sparkling via making the water soft on tile
Prevention isn't always glamorous, however it really is less expensive than bead blasting. Get right into a rhythm. Weekly pool maintenance that comprises brushing partitions and tile interrupts algae, shifts dirt to the filter out, and shears off mushy scale earlier it hardens. Brushing subjects greater than such a lot home owners suppose. Many give the surface a rapid circulate and fail to remember the waterline. Two minutes round the edge saves hours later.
Water balance is the basis. I do now not chase a single magic quantity considering that weather, fill water, and surface style all remember. Instead, I intention for a balanced window and adjust for season. High warmness and evaporation push scale, so I tighten management of pH and alkalinity in summer season. In cooler months, I enable pH waft a hint top to scale back etching menace.
Here are purposeful objective stages that shop tiles happier whereas the relax of the pool additionally remains happy and sanitary:
- pH: 7.4 to 7.6 such a lot of the time, on no account drifting above 7.8 for more than a day or two Total alkalinity: 70 to 90 ppm for saltwater techniques, eighty to one hundred ten ppm for common chlorine Calcium hardness: 250 to 350 ppm for so much plaster or quartz finishes, up to 400 ppm in case your resource water runs hard Free chlorine: 2 to 4 ppm in non-stabilized swimming pools, or aim five to 7 % of your cyanuric acid stage if stabilized Cyanuric acid: 30 to 50 ppm for widespread swimming pools, 60 to 80 ppm while you use a saltwater chlorine generator in reliable sun
If you hold these brackets stable with primary pool water testing, pH balancing, and total alkalinity keep watch over, one could slow the formation of scale. A saltwater pool carrier will have to additionally computer screen salt cellphone output and smooth the cellular whilst considered necessary. A scaled phone pushes pH up and sneaks you again in the direction of a chalky ring.
Shocking the pool after heavy use oxidizes oils and sunscreen until now they glue themselves to tile. Plan surprise medicine at nightfall so the chlorine works overnight with no UV decay. Run the pump long satisfactory to turn the pool volume a minimum of once. Skimmer basket cleansing is effortless, but a clogged skimmer increases the waterline in the neighborhood and creates weird tub earrings at the mouth of the skimmer. Keep it flowing. Filter cleaning concerns too. Whether you've got you have got a cartridge clear out service time table, sand filter maintenance events, or a DE clear out backwash calendar, move tremendous subject material to the filter out and then get it out of the system. An overworked filter that channels will cross excellent dirt that sticks to tile.
Equipment conduct that support the tile, no longer simply the water
Circulation affects wherein deposits type. If your returns are pointed up and splashing, you might be portray the tile with air and minerals. Angle them 10 to 15 tiers down and across to set a gradual spin on the surface. It skims more beneficial and leaves the threshold drier. Keep the water degree founded on the tile, not creeping high into the grout. If a leak or autofill complication leaves the pool a chunk low week after week, the solar cooks the identical uncovered strip and hardens both ring.
Vacuuming regularly gets rid of grit that would in a different way sandblast the tile line whilst little ones cannonball. I vacuum small residential swimming pools weekly and massive business basins day by day or each different day, based on bather load. Brushing walls and tile in the past vacuuming lifts particles into suspension so the vacuum and clear out can catch it.
If your pump loses top or runs weak, the surface sits nonetheless and scum parks at the brink. Pool pump restoration isn't glamorous, but it pays you back in cleanser tile. Watch for slow starts offevolved, noisy bearings, or air in the basket. Fix leaks instantly. Chronic water loss invites efflorescence behind the tile and salts that creep out with the aid of grout.

Seasonal rhythms, the several tile pressures
Spring openings convey pollen. It sticks to sunscreen residue and makes the tile consider fuzzy. Start the season with a wipe down simply by a degreasing tile cleaner sooner than your first sizable swim day, and you will be a step ahead. During height summer season, scale hazard rises with temperature and evaporation. Top-offs with hard water upload calcium on every occasion. Test calcium hardness month-to-month all through hot months. If it creeps above 400 to 450 ppm and you see dusting, reflect onconsideration on a partial drain and replenish or water softening on your autofill line if regional laws and your floor allow.
During remaining in chilly climates, fresh the tile very well before the duvet goes on. Cold water holds more calcium in solution, so scale hazard is decrease in wintry weather, but organics trapped beneath a cowl can go away a brown film that takes more paintings in spring. If you winterize with a decreased water level, that uncovered band of tile will dry and climate. A faded coat of tile protectant supports, and sealing grout this is above the iciness waterline keeps efflorescence at bay.
Edge cases and judgment calls
Natural stone at the waterline ameliorations every thing. Travertine, limestone, and some slates will etch with acids that a ceramic tile shrugs off. Neutral cleaners, mushy brushing, and respectable sealing are your resources there. If scale appears to be like on stone, soda blasting by way of an experienced tech is typically the purely riskless course.
If you believe you studied silicate scale, that's glassy, gray, and exhausting as nails, acids will barely contact it. Blasting is your friend. On the turn edge, if a nutrition C test brightens a stain abruptly, treat that area with ascorbic acid and a steel sequestrant in preference to grinding at it. You will strip metals off the tile without scarring the floor.
Raised partitions and spillways add model, and additionally they multiply splash and evaporation. I wipe them weekly with a moderate tile cleaner and avoid the weir float comfortable. Where shear descents pour over a lip, scale loves the underside in which mist dries. A toothbrush-sized nylon brush and staying power are key. Periodically, I throttle the pump down a notch for the period of cleansing days to hold the mist down.
If your tile grout is failing, be wary with acids. They to find the space and commute. A brief scrub with a gel that clings will take fewer adventures in the back of the tile than a watery resolution dripped from a bottle. If you see water creeping into cracks, or steady weeping on the face of the wall that grows white whiskers, communicate to a specialist about leak detection and waterproofing other than scrubbing more difficult.
